CHANGING CHANNELS
Your ET-542’s auto-scan feature auto-
matically selects a clear channel when
you pick up the phone. If you experi-
ence interference during a call, press
CH
to switch to another channel (25 in
all) until you receive better reception.
USING REDIAL
To quickly redial the last number di-
aled, simply lift the handset and press
TALK
, then press
REDIAL/PAUSE
.
The redial memory holds up to 80 dig-
its in the tone mode or 79 digits in the
pulse mode. The redial memory also
holds pause entries (see “Entering a
Pause” under “Memory Dialing”).

USING FLASH
Use
FLASH
on the handset to perform
the switchhook operation for special
services, such as call waiting.
For example, if you have call waiting,
press
FLASH
to take an incoming call
without disconnecting the current call.
Press
FLASH
again to return to the
first call.
Notes:
• If you do not have call waiting,
pressing
FLASH
might disconnect
the current call.
The redial memory does not store
a
FLASH
entry or any digits
entered after you press
FLASH
.
